Handover regarding the Saltgate session-token refresh bug. Tokens issued within five minutes of a refresh window occasionally fail validation, logging users out mid-session. Root cause is a clock-skew check that's too strict on the Merrow auth nodes; a fix is staged behind a flag and needs your sign-off before the next release. Full reproduction steps and the rollout plan are documented on the internal page.

operations page: https://jenkins.torvadyn.local/build/deploy/display/pages/611247f0a622ae80

Runbook: if the Glenmoor clinic reminder job stops sending, first check the scheduler on the Oakpond box — it usually just stalled. If the job account itself is locked out, you'll need to run the account recovery flow from the support console. When it prompts you, enter the recovery passphrase listed right below.

unlock words, bawef-kahap: sorax-sorir-quenys-aldok

Handover — Partner SFTP Drop (Marrowfield Logistics feed)

The nightly drop from Marrowfield lands between 02:10 and 02:40; our poller on ingest-03 picks files up every fifteen minutes. Note that Marrowfield occasionally uploads zero-byte placeholders first, so the poller skips files modified within the last five minutes. If the drop is empty by 04:00, escalate to their ops desk. The poller currently runs with these configuration values.

config for tagep-kaguf:
FENWYN_PIN=5236
FENWYN_METRICS_HOST=metrics.fenwyn.qorvellabs.internal
FENWYN_LOG_LEVEL=error
FENWYN_TENANT=silys